Livestock Officer (m/f)

Cesvi

CESVI is recruiting a Livestock Officer (m/f), to be based in Nhamatanda, Mozambique.
Duties
  • Supports the design of livestock restocking, training, monitoring activities with the lead of team supervisor
  • Support the design of the fishing equipment distribution, training and monitoring activities with the lead of the team supervisor
  • Provide technical support to livestock restocking activities under the supervision of team supervisor
  • Provide technical support to fishing equipment recovery activities under the supervision of team supervisor
  • Organizes and facilitates livestock management trainings and monitoring activities under the supervision of team supervisor
  • Organizes and facilitates fishing sensitization sessions and monitoring activities under the supervision of team supervisor
  • Participates in other CESVI field activities upon the request of the project manager
  • Provides daily verbal and weekly narrative reports on livestock and fishing bad and good practices and program progress to team supervisor
  • Contributes in project reports as per the request of the team supervisor
  • Coordinates with community groups, representatives, beneficiaries on livestock and fishing activities
  • Fully complies with security plans and protocols and code of conduct
Requisites
  • At least 2 years of experience in livestock management is a must
  • Experience in freshwater fishing is highly desirable
  • Professional experience in working with rural communities is a must
  • Fluency in Portuguese is a must
  • Knowledge of animal welfare as well as integrated livestock management is desired
  • Previous experience with humanitarian or development organizations is desired
  • Knowledge of Nhamatanda District and particularly Bebedo and Nhampoca localities desired
  • Degree in veterinary, agriculture, rural developments or related is preferable
  • Good command of Sena and Ndau is desired
  • Good command of English is desired
  • Good command of Microsoft Excel, Word is desired
  • Ownership of a motorbike license is a must
